Impact of Diabetes on Left Ventricular Remodeling
Completed · Phase 2/Phase 3
Conditions studied: Diabetes
In brief
The investigators hypothesize that in patients with diabetes and acute myocardial infarction (MI), Ang II type-1 receptor blockade (AT1RB) attenuates left ventricle (LV) remodeling to a greater extent than angiotensin converting enzyme (ACE) inhibitor therapy and that the addition of xanthine oxidase (XO) inhibitor, Allopurinol, results in further improvement in LV remodeling and function in the follow-up phase after MI.

Who can join
Age: 21 and older. Sex: any. Healthy volunteers: not accepted.
You may qualify if…
- 21 years old or older
- MI documented by increase in troponin > 0.78 ng/ml or CKMB ≥ 3% of total CK
- Patients who have Type-2 diabetes defined by any one of the following:
- Confirmed (i.e., two or more readings) fasting blood glucose >126mg/dl; or
- Random glucose ≥200mg/dl; or
- 2 hour glucose ≥200mg/dl following 75g of glucose; or
- Current treatment with diet or oral agents directed at the control of hyperglycemia either alone or in combination with insulin; or
- Current treatment with insulin with no prior history of diabetic ketoacidosis.
You may not qualify if…
- Type-1 diabetes.
- Class III or IV heart failure.
- Cardiomyopathy (including hypertrophic and amyloidosis).
- Congenital or pericardial diseases.
- Intolerance to either ACE inhibitor, AT1-RB or allopurinol.
- Renal failure with creatinine > 2.5 mg/dl.
- Renal artery stenosis.
- Severe comorbidity such as liver disease or malignancy.
- Pregnancy (negative pregnancy test and effective contraceptive methods are required prior to enrollment of females of childbearing potential (not post-menopausal or surgically sterilized).
- Chronic steroid use.
- Unable to understand or cooperate with protocol requirements.
- Severe claustrophobia.
- Presence of a pacemaker or non-removable hearing aid.
- Presence of metal clips in the body.
